  • Recently I posted a video of myself and some tough BJJ Black Belts rolling and training before the No Gi Pans.
    There were several techniques used in the video that many of you had questions about.
    So I'll go through and answer the technique related questions you have about the roll.
    In this video I cover one of the Guard passing back take combinations I used during the training.
    It starts with a Double Under Pass variation and then moves into a rolling back take from the, often called, Truck position from 10th Planet.
    You may not call it the Truck, but for the sake of the video, it's what we'll use.
    I also share the progression of the move and where it came from. As I originally used the Truck position and the rolling back take from other positions like Mount and Turtle first.'
